linux中which和whereis的区别
which命令是查找某个命令的完整路径,也就是说它是用来查找可执行文件的,which命令的原理是在当前登录用户的PATH环境变量记录的路径中进行查找。which命令使用例子:
which passwd(查找passwd命令的二进制文件路径)
而whereis命令则是用来快速查找任何文件,注意是任何文件,所以是一个文件搜索命令,它和另一个文件搜索命令locate的功能是一样的。比如如果输入:whereis passwd,那么找到的结果就比which命令找到的内容多,因为which命令只会列出二进制文件路径,而whereis命令会把所有带有passwd字样的文件路径都列举出来。
where is you 是错的,因为主语是you,为第二人称复数,所以be动词要用are的形式。
where are you 是一个特殊疑问句, 你在哪?
where you are 是从句短语, 你在的地方。
用法:where are you 有主语、谓语、宾语。where you are 也是你在哪里的意思, 但是这个句子必须是放在主句的后面, 一般是宾语从句。
如:I want to know where you are ? 我想知道你在哪里。
where you are 是know的宾语, 是宾语从句。
扩展资料
where用作副词的基本意思是“什么地方,哪里”,可用作疑问副词,引导特殊疑问句。
where也可用作关系副词,意思是“在〔往〕哪里”; 引导限制性和非限制性定语从句,用于表示地点的词语之后。
where用作从属连词,可引导地点状语从句,相当于in〔at, to〕 the place,其前常有加强语气的词,如just,only, even, right等或否定词not,有时某些成分可以省略。
where也可引导对比状语从句,相当于while,可译为“而,却,反之”。
where还可引导让步状语从句,语气较轻,从句中常用倒装形式。where还可引导表语从句,其前面的先行词往往省去。
鹏仔微信 15129739599 鹏仔QQ344225443 鹏仔前端 pjxi.com 共享博客 sharedbk.com
图片声明:本站部分配图来自网络。本站只作为美观性配图使用,无任何非法侵犯第三方意图,一切解释权归图片著作权方,本站不承担任何责任。如有恶意碰瓷者,必当奉陪到底严惩不贷!